Marketing Assistant Internship
PSI CRO, Durham, North Carolina, United States, 27703
Job Description
This role would be onsite at our Research Triangle Park, NC office.
Enters and updates information in SharePoint, including the Employee Gallery and Clients Talk on PSI Live
Organizes and maintains marketing databases and folders in SharePoint, PSI Live, and BD Marketing
Monitors the departmental and PSI blogs for newsworthy content to share
Keeps track of marketing news shared on external sites (PRIMA links) and updates internal databases
Facilitates various website updates
Helps to curate various pieces of employment brand-focused content
Assists in creating social media promotions of lead gen and employment brand content
Creates artwork for social media and PSI Live
Assists in designing marketing materials for PSI campaigns and events
Coordinates swag mailings and the shipment of meeting supplies and conference materials both in the US and internationally
Coordinates internal communications for marketing projects
Handles article queries and update requests
Qualifications:Qualifications
Currently enrolled in a bachelor’s degree program, in English, Marketing, Communications, or another relevant field.
